Gubkinsky District (Russian: Гу́бкинский райо́н) is an administrative district (raion), one of the twenty-one in Belgorod Oblast, Russia. It is located in the north of the oblast. Its administrative center is the town of Gubkin (which is not administratively a part of the district). Population: 33,561 (2010 Census); 33,974 (2002 Census); 33,809 (1989 Soviet census).
